State Committees

PREAMBLE

Management of State committees, structures and operations to coordinate with the national structure also ensuring a fair representation of professions and companies is maintained.

Structure: 

State Co-ordinator – A Member of the National Board of Directors appointed by the Board

States:

State Chairman – Voted by a show of hands by the majority of the State Committee

State Committee Chairs – Various – Appointed positions

  • Awards
  • Education
  • Events
  • Membership
  • PD Meetings
  • Secretary

The office of State Chairman is to be rotated / voted on each year. An existing Chair cannot stand in a subsequent year without the approval of the Board.

The Secretary is responsible to make appropriate minutes of all State Committee Meetings including any inserts from sub committees. 

  • Minutes should be sent to: The TMA Office Manager Email: info@turnaround.org.au
  • To be received by the Office Manager 8 days prior to the monthly National Board Meetings

Membership of the State committee must be representative of the professional and company representation of the TMA Australia membership.

State events and functions are to be self funding but may include sponsorship allowing for function, speaker and administrative costs.

All positions available to current members of TMA Australia Limited only.
